diff options
Diffstat (limited to 'source/Asura.Editor')
-rw-r--r-- | source/Asura.Editor/Controls/GUIButton.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/Controls/GUIContent.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/Controls/GUILabel.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/Controls/GUIPanel.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/Controls/GUISlider.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/Controls/GUIToggle.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/Controls/TextUtil.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/Core/GUIState.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/Editor.h | 4 | ||||
-rw-r--r-- | source/Asura.Editor/Graphics/DrawInfo.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/Graphics/Drawer.h | 4 | ||||
-rw-r--r-- | source/Asura.Editor/Graphics/Style.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/System/ContainerWindow.h | 4 | ||||
-rw-r--r-- | source/Asura.Editor/System/Input.h | 33 | ||||
-rw-r--r-- | source/Asura.Editor/System/MenuController.h | 2 | ||||
-rw-r--r-- | source/Asura.Editor/editor.h | 4 | ||||
-rw-r--r-- | source/Asura.Editor/graphics/drawer.h | 4 | ||||
-rw-r--r-- | source/Asura.Editor/graphics/style.h | 2 |
18 files changed, 24 insertions, 53 deletions
diff --git a/source/Asura.Editor/Controls/GUIButton.h b/source/Asura.Editor/Controls/GUIButton.h index ece60ca..e1199db 100644 --- a/source/Asura.Editor/Controls/GUIButton.h +++ b/source/Asura.Editor/Controls/GUIButton.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_GUI_BUTTON_H_ #define _ASURA_EDITOR_GUI_BUTTON_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/Controls/GUIContent.h b/source/Asura.Editor/Controls/GUIContent.h index c70a03c..88213f4 100644 --- a/source/Asura.Editor/Controls/GUIContent.h +++ b/source/Asura.Editor/Controls/GUIContent.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_GUI_CONTENT_H_ #define _ASURA_EDITOR_GUI_CONTENT_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/Controls/GUILabel.h b/source/Asura.Editor/Controls/GUILabel.h index 172a329..d4e2d28 100644 --- a/source/Asura.Editor/Controls/GUILabel.h +++ b/source/Asura.Editor/Controls/GUILabel.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_GUI_LABEL_H_ #define _ASURA_EDITOR_GUI_LABEL_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/Controls/GUIPanel.h b/source/Asura.Editor/Controls/GUIPanel.h index 6bcd00d..105edde 100644 --- a/source/Asura.Editor/Controls/GUIPanel.h +++ b/source/Asura.Editor/Controls/GUIPanel.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_GUI_PANEL_H_ #define _ASURA_EDITOR_GUI_PANEL_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/Controls/GUISlider.h b/source/Asura.Editor/Controls/GUISlider.h index 8d91e85..94691c3 100644 --- a/source/Asura.Editor/Controls/GUISlider.h +++ b/source/Asura.Editor/Controls/GUISlider.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_GUI_SLIDER_H_ #define _ASURA_EDITOR_GUI_SLIDER_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/Controls/GUIToggle.h b/source/Asura.Editor/Controls/GUIToggle.h index b26e919..64632be 100644 --- a/source/Asura.Editor/Controls/GUIToggle.h +++ b/source/Asura.Editor/Controls/GUIToggle.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_GUI_TOGGLE_H_ #define _ASURA_EDITOR_GUI_TOGGLE_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/Controls/TextUtil.h b/source/Asura.Editor/Controls/TextUtil.h index 24fb1e1..40c5114 100644 --- a/source/Asura.Editor/Controls/TextUtil.h +++ b/source/Asura.Editor/Controls/TextUtil.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_TEXTUTIL_H_ #define _ASURA_EDITOR_TEXTUTIL_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/Core/GUIState.h b/source/Asura.Editor/Core/GUIState.h index 0abaf58..b4fce49 100644 --- a/source/Asura.Editor/Core/GUIState.h +++ b/source/Asura.Editor/Core/GUIState.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_GUI_STATE_H_ #define _ASURA_EDITOR_GUI_STATE_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/Editor.h b/source/Asura.Editor/Editor.h index ab91ab7..01a5b37 100644 --- a/source/Asura.Editor/Editor.h +++ b/source/Asura.Editor/Editor.h @@ -1,8 +1,8 @@ #ifndef _ASURA_EDITOR_H_ #define _ASURA_EDITOR_H_ -#include <asura-utils/Scripting/Portable.hpp> -#include <asura-utils/Classes.h> +#include <asura-base/Scripting/Scripting.h> +#include <asura-base/Classes.h> #include <windows.h> diff --git a/source/Asura.Editor/Graphics/DrawInfo.h b/source/Asura.Editor/Graphics/DrawInfo.h index ee38319..f399b41 100644 --- a/source/Asura.Editor/Graphics/DrawInfo.h +++ b/source/Asura.Editor/Graphics/DrawInfo.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_DRAW_INFO_H_ #define _ASURA_EDITOR_DRAW_INFO_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/Graphics/Drawer.h b/source/Asura.Editor/Graphics/Drawer.h index 638ce08..4adfa3f 100644 --- a/source/Asura.Editor/Graphics/Drawer.h +++ b/source/Asura.Editor/Graphics/Drawer.h @@ -1,8 +1,8 @@ #ifndef _ASURA_EDITOR_PAINTER_H_ #define _ASURA_EDITOR_PAINTER_H_ -#include <asura-utils/Scripting/Portable.hpp> -#include <asura-utils/Singleton.hpp> +#include <asura-base/Scripting/Scripting.h> +#include <asura-base/Singleton.hpp> #include <asura-core/Graphics/Image.h> namespace AsuraEditor diff --git a/source/Asura.Editor/Graphics/Style.h b/source/Asura.Editor/Graphics/Style.h index b6ed2c5..2676c68 100644 --- a/source/Asura.Editor/Graphics/Style.h +++ b/source/Asura.Editor/Graphics/Style.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_GUI_STYLE_H_ #define _ASURA_EDITOR_GUI_STYLE_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/System/ContainerWindow.h b/source/Asura.Editor/System/ContainerWindow.h index ee72b72..5893aff 100644 --- a/source/Asura.Editor/System/ContainerWindow.h +++ b/source/Asura.Editor/System/ContainerWindow.h @@ -4,8 +4,8 @@ #include <windows.h> #include <string.h> -#include <asura-utils/Scripting/Portable.hpp> -#include <asura-utils/Classes.h> +#include <asura-base/Scripting/Scripting.h> +#include <asura-base/Classes.h> #include "../Type.h" diff --git a/source/Asura.Editor/System/Input.h b/source/Asura.Editor/System/Input.h index 682e69f..9401981 100644 --- a/source/Asura.Editor/System/Input.h +++ b/source/Asura.Editor/System/Input.h @@ -3,42 +3,13 @@ #include <windows.h> -#include <asura-utils/Classes.h> -#include <asura-utils/Math/Vector2.hpp> +#include <asura-base/Classes.h> +#include <asura-base/Math/Vector2.hpp> #include <asura-core/Input/InputDevice.h> namespace_begin(AsuraEditor) -// Win32 input entry -class Input : public AEInput::InputDevice -{ -public: - Input(); - ~Input(); - - bool Open(HWND window); - void Close(void); - - bool GetJoystickNames(std::vector<std::string> &names); - - bool Activate(bool active); - bool ToggleFullscreen(bool fullscreen, HWND window); - - bool Process(bool discard); - LRESULT OnKey(HWND window, UINT message, WPARAM wParam, LPARAM lParam); - LRESULT OnInput(HWND window, UINT message, WPARAM wParam, LPARAM lParam); - LRESULT OnDeviceChange(LPCWSTR name, bool add); - - static bool ConvertPositionToClientAreaCoord(HWND activeWindow, POINT position, AEMath::Vector2f& newPos); - -private: - - bool UpdateState(); - -}; - -extern Input g_Input; namespace_end diff --git a/source/Asura.Editor/System/MenuController.h b/source/Asura.Editor/System/MenuController.h index 591cbd9..2deb21e 100644 --- a/source/Asura.Editor/System/MenuController.h +++ b/source/Asura.Editor/System/MenuController.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_MENU_CONTROLLER_H_ #define _ASURA_EDITOR_MENU_CONTROLLER_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) diff --git a/source/Asura.Editor/editor.h b/source/Asura.Editor/editor.h index ab91ab7..01a5b37 100644 --- a/source/Asura.Editor/editor.h +++ b/source/Asura.Editor/editor.h @@ -1,8 +1,8 @@ #ifndef _ASURA_EDITOR_H_ #define _ASURA_EDITOR_H_ -#include <asura-utils/Scripting/Portable.hpp> -#include <asura-utils/Classes.h> +#include <asura-base/Scripting/Scripting.h> +#include <asura-base/Classes.h> #include <windows.h> diff --git a/source/Asura.Editor/graphics/drawer.h b/source/Asura.Editor/graphics/drawer.h index 638ce08..4adfa3f 100644 --- a/source/Asura.Editor/graphics/drawer.h +++ b/source/Asura.Editor/graphics/drawer.h @@ -1,8 +1,8 @@ #ifndef _ASURA_EDITOR_PAINTER_H_ #define _ASURA_EDITOR_PAINTER_H_ -#include <asura-utils/Scripting/Portable.hpp> -#include <asura-utils/Singleton.hpp> +#include <asura-base/Scripting/Scripting.h> +#include <asura-base/Singleton.hpp> #include <asura-core/Graphics/Image.h> namespace AsuraEditor diff --git a/source/Asura.Editor/graphics/style.h b/source/Asura.Editor/graphics/style.h index b6ed2c5..2676c68 100644 --- a/source/Asura.Editor/graphics/style.h +++ b/source/Asura.Editor/graphics/style.h @@ -1,7 +1,7 @@ #ifndef _ASURA_EDITOR_GUI_STYLE_H_ #define _ASURA_EDITOR_GUI_STYLE_H_ -#include <asura-utils/Classes.h> +#include <asura-base/Classes.h> namespace_begin(AsuraEditor) |